WSHA 2026 Fall Schools Conference On Point: Best Practices for School-Based SLPs
The WSHA 2026 Fall Schools Conference will address best practices for elementary through high school-based SLPs. Session speakers will focus on (a) an expository discourse framework for strengthening oral and written language, (b) practical assessment and intervention with multilingual learners, (c) embedded literacy strategies for reading, spelling, and vocabulary and (d) service delivery, goals, and therapy approaches that support high school students and post-secondary transition. The conference will conclude with a WSHA advocacy update.
